VS2015 Update1がダンマリ?

  • 2016.01.20 Wednesday
  • 21:03


UWPをやってみようかと思ったところ、
この環境じゃプロジェクトが作れないよとエラーが出てしまった。

Microsoft.Netcore.UniversalWindowsPlatform.5.0.0

パッケージのインストールエラー
必要なすべてのパッケージをプロジェクトに追加できませんでした。
次のパッケージ C:¥Program Files¥Microsoft SDKs¥NETCoreSDK からインストールできませんでした。
Microsoft.NETCore.UniversalWindowsPlatform.5.0.0
ソリューションが開いており、保存されていることを確認してしてください。

 


インストールちゃんとできていないのか?と思いながら、
検索をかけると、どうやらWin10 1511に合わせてVS 2015 Update1が出ているようで、
その中に入っているUWPパッケージを入れて見ることにしたのだが・・・

VS2015 Update1 インストール できない

基本的なプログラムやフレームワークはインストールされたのだが、
オプション項目というところで、1/3とか1/2とか進んだところでダンマリ

半日放置して見てもダメ、セットアップを強制終了したりで再再再再くらいインストールしても、
必ずオプション項目でダンマリではまってしまった。


タスクマネージャを見ながらインストールしてみると、
どうやらオプションをインストールする SecondaryInstallerがダンマリしているようだ。

VS2015 Update1 インストール できない

tempフォルダのインストールログ(dd_vs_professional_〜〜.log)ファイルの中身を見ても、
SecondaryInstaller起動後に応答がなくタイムアウトしたようなログが残っている。
 

 


i000: MUX:  ExecutePackageBegin PackageId: VSSecondaryInstaller_box
i301: Applying execute package: VSSecondaryInstaller_box, action: Install, path: C:¥ProgramData¥Package Cache¥〜〜〜

〜〜〜略〜〜〜

i000: MUX:  Source confirmed
e000: MUX:  Exception: Info: Exception when connecting secondary installer pipe
e000: MUX:  WARNING: 操作がタイムアウトしました。
e000: MUX:  Stack:    場所 Microsoft.Web.PlatformInstaller.PipeBase.WaitForConnection(TimeSpan timeout)
                      場所 Microsoft.Web.PlatformInstaller.PipeBase.Connect(Process child, Nullable`1 timeout)
                      場所 Microsoft.Devdiv.Bootstrapper.SecondaryInstallerPipe.ConnectBackground(Object state)
 

 


試しにこのプロセスを無理矢理終了させてみたら、
先へ進むことができ、インストール完了時に警告が出たものの、
インストールを完了することができた。

どのオプションがダメなのかは分からないが、
インストールができていないpython Update1かなとか思ったり・・・
なんだかモヤモヤするが、今のところは通常通り使えるのでいいや。


ちなみに、別PCで試して見たのだが、
そこはやはりダンマリしながらも2時間ほどでアップデートすることができた。

別マシンと上のマシンの違いと言えば、プロキシサーバを通しているかいないかくらいなので、
もしかするとVSインストールにプロキシサーバをあてる必要があるのかもしれない?
(インターネットオプションかnetshコマンドで行けそうだが・・・)


あと、Win7にVS2015を入れて、それからWin10にアップデートすると、
どうもインストーラーが正しく動かず、何度やってもVS2015 1507版からVS2015 Up1にすることができない現象が起こった。

仕方がないので、VS2015 1507をアンインストールして、Up1を再インストールしてようやくUpdateが完了できた。


OSのアップデートとVSのアップデートはうまくかみ合わないところがあるのかもしれない。



追記160127
同じところで悩んでいる投稿があった。

This operation returned because the timeout period expired

やはり、オプションのところでタイムアウトして先が進めないようだ。
プロキシ設定などを見直すように指示があったりしているが、

/layout オプションでオフラインインストールする投稿があったので、試しにやってみた。

ちなみに、すべてダウンロードすると16Gになる。


結論から言うと、せっかく16Gも落としたのに、Webにつなぎに行こうとするのはなぜ?
(おそらく更新があるかチェックしている)

仕方がないので、Visual Studio のインストールにあるコマンドから /noweb というコマンドを打ち込んでみたら
うまくいきそう・・・と思ったが1時間経ってもダメで、
結果として、同じタイムアウトしているログがはき出されていた。

もうちょっといろいろやってみたいが、インストールされているVS自体の構成が壊れているとしか思えない・・・。


追記160129
自分の場合の原因が分かりました。

ドライブがいっぱいささっている。
HDDが6本、USBメモリが1本、PCとリンクするケーブル(USBメモリのような機能がある)2本、仮想ドライブ1本
とか、やたらにドライブ数が多いので、SecondaryInstallerがどのドライブに取得したインストーラを展開したらいいのか迷いに迷っている間に(※)、
vs_professional.exeがSecondaryInstallerが応答なしで死んでしまったと勘違いを起こしてダンマリしてしまったという感じ。

※tempフォルダ内に作られる dd_SecondaryInstaller_decompression_log.txt で確認できます。

とりあえず、USBメモリとかは外して、不要なHDDもオフラインにしたら、スルリとインストールが始まりました。
ちなみに、アンインストールも止まらずにできるようになりました。
 

追記190912

VS2019にしてから、特にこの問題が無くなった、かのようにみえたが、

 

Microsoft Visual Studio Installer Projectsをインストールしようとしたら・・・

 

なぜかVS2015 の Community版のインストールが走り、

vs_communitycore.msiがないよと言われて先に進めない。

 

The feature you are trying to use is on a network resource that is unavailable

 

Click OK to try again, or enter an alternate path to a folder containing the installation package 'vs_communitycore.msi' in the box below

 

別のPCを見ると同じ箇所に確かに vs_communitycore.msi というのがある

試しに別PCからコピーしてなんか進み出したなと思ったら、

 

VS2019が応答無し・・・

ダンマリすること10分以上

 

インストールできないというメッセージ(Install server not responding)

 

とりあえず、よく分からないので、例によってインストールのログを

成功した別PC(右)と失敗したPC(左)で見比べると

 

TARGETDIR property. Its value is 'F:'.

 

例によってなんかDVDドライブ(F:)にインストールのターゲットが置かれている・・・

 

ということで、該当のFドライブを無効化(DVDドライブなので、デバイスマネージャから無効)して、

再度試みたら、ターゲットがDになって、無事インストールできました。

 

まさかVS2019でこの事象がでるとは

最初はプロキシの設定かと思ったら、ドライブでした。

(もしかすると、最初のメッセージはプロキシの可能性はあります)

 

なお、変なことをしていなければVS2015の様な(追記160129)事象は起こらないはず・・・。

 

 

 

 

 

 

 

コメント
コメントする








    
この記事のトラックバックURL
トラックバック

calendar

S M T W T F S
1234567
891011121314
15161718192021
22232425262728
293031    
<< December 2019 >>

search this site.

よく使う、検索される投稿

categories

■Google AD■

アマゾン

楽天

selected entries

archives

recent comment

  • Macで作った大きなファイルをWindowsへ分割して転送する
    rockecco (11/18)
  • Macで作った大きなファイルをWindowsへ分割して転送する
    汐里 (11/17)
  • H3 SRB-3燃焼試験
    rockecco (08/30)
  • H3 SRB-3燃焼試験
    綿棒 (08/29)
  • ブレークポイントは現在の設定ではヒットしません〜ソリューションのデバッグ
    B.T (08/09)
  • 山の白い看板
    rockecco (06/06)
  • 山の白い看板
    田舎人 (05/08)
  • あの、クラスとかメソッドとかプルダウンできるバーって〜Visual Studio 2015
    rockecco (04/27)
  • あの、クラスとかメソッドとかプルダウンできるバーって〜Visual Studio 2015
    NS (04/27)
  • MacでBlu-ray編 〜 BD-Rを焼く その3 サポセン編
    rockecco (04/23)

recent trackback

profile


※当ブログはリンクフリーですが、 取材や雑誌等で掲載される場合は、事前にお知らせください

others

mobile

qrcode

powered

無料ブログ作成サービス JUGEM